摘要:最新加壳技术为软件保护领域开启了新篇章。该技术通过增加额外的保护壳层,增强软件的防护能力,有效抵御破解、逆向工程等攻击。加壳技术不仅能提高软件的安全性和稳定性,还能保护软件的核心代码不被轻易窃取或篡改。这一技术的出现,为软件开发者提供了强有力的保护工具,推动了软件安全领域的发展。
本文目录导读:
随着互联网技术的飞速发展,软件安全日益受到关注,为了保护软件免受破解、逆向工程等攻击,加壳技术应运而生,所谓加壳,就是在软件程序上添加一层保护壳,用以隐藏软件的真实代码和数据,增加破解者的难度,最新加壳技术作为软件保护领域的新篇章,为软件安全提供了强有力的保障。
加壳技术的起源与发展
加壳技术的起源可以追溯到软件保护初期,随着软件产业的发展,越来越多的软件面临被盗版、破解的风险,为了保护软件的知识产权,加壳技术应运而生,早期的加壳技术相对简单,主要目的是对软件进行压缩和加密,以增加破解者的难度,随着技术的发展和破解手段的进步,加壳技术也在不断演变和升级。
最新加壳技术的特点
最新加壳技术在保护软件安全方面表现出诸多优势,其主要特点包括:
1、强大的加密功能:最新加壳技术采用先进的加密算法,对软件程序进行全方位加密,有效防止代码被篡改、窃取。
2、隐藏真实代码:最新加壳技术能够隐藏软件的真实代码和数据,使得破解者难以分析软件内部结构,增加破解难度。
3、自定义保护策略:最新加壳技术允许用户根据需求自定义保护策略,如禁止调试、反盗版等,提高软件的安全性。
4、高效的资源利用:最新加壳技术在保护软件的同时,不会对软件的运行性能产生显著影响,保证了软件的运行效率。
最新加壳技术的应用
最新加壳技术在软件保护领域具有广泛的应用,以下是其主要应用领域:
1、软件开发行业:软件开发行业是加壳技术的主要应用领域,通过加壳,可以有效保护软件的知识产权,防止软件被非法复制、破解。
2、金融行业:金融行业对信息安全的要求极高,最新加壳技术能够为金融软件提供强有力的保护,保障金融数据的安全。
3、嵌入式系统:嵌入式系统广泛应用于各个领域,如工业控制、智能家居等,最新加壳技术可以为嵌入式系统提供有效的保护,防止代码被篡改或窃取。
4、网络安全领域:在网络安全领域,最新加壳技术可以用于保护网络安全软件,防止病毒、木马等恶意代码的传播和攻击。
最新加壳技术的挑战与对策
尽管最新加壳技术在软件保护方面取得了显著成果,但仍面临一些挑战,其中主要包括:
1、技术不断更新:随着技术的发展和破解手段的进步,加壳技术需要不断升级以适应新的安全威胁。
2、性能优化:加壳技术在保护软件的同时,需要尽可能减少对软件性能的影响,如何提高加壳技术的性能优化能力是一个重要挑战。
3、法律与道德考量:加壳技术的使用需要遵守法律法规,尊重他人的知识产权,过度使用加壳技术可能引发道德争议,如滥用加密技术、阻碍用户正常使用等,需要在法律和道德框架内合理使用加壳技术。
面对这些挑战,我们可以采取以下对策:
1、加强研发:不断投入研发力量,升级加壳技术以适应新的安全威胁。
2、优化性能:通过技术手段优化加壳性能,减少对软件运行性能的影响。
3、法律法规遵守:在使用加壳技术时,要遵守法律法规,尊重他人的知识产权,避免引发法律纠纷。
4、用户教育与沟通:加强用户教育,提高用户对加壳技术的认识和理解,加强与用户的沟通,避免过度使用加壳技术引发用户反感。
最新加壳技术作为软件保护领域的新篇章,为软件安全提供了强有力的保障,通过强大的加密功能、隐藏真实代码、自定义保护策略等特点,最新加壳技术能够有效保护软件免受破解、逆向工程等攻击,面对技术不断更新、性能优化、法律与道德考量等挑战,我们需要加强研发、优化性能、遵守法律法规并加强与用户的沟通,以推动最新加壳技术的持续发展。
展望
最新加壳技术将在软件保护领域发挥更加重要的作用,随着人工智能、区块链等技术的发展,我们将看到更多创新性的加壳技术出现,这些技术将进一步提高软件的安全性,为软件产业健康发展提供有力保障,我们也需要关注加壳技术的伦理和法律问题,确保技术的合理、合法使用,促进软件产业的可持续发展。
还没有评论,来说两句吧...